A promising left-arm fast bowler who boasts great pace, Michael Cohen has joined Derbyshire until the end of the 2021 season.

The 21-year-old has played in 15 first-class matches for Western Province and has taken 50 wickets at an average of 26.12.

Having garnered praise for his pace and variation, the South African quick has claimed two five-wicket hauls since making his first-class debut in 2017, with best figures of 5-40.

Cohen starred for Western Province throughout the 2017-18 CSA Provincial Three-Day Challenge, where he was the club’s leading wicket-taker with 26 dismissals in six matches, at an average of 19.15.

He took ten wickets across five matches in the 2018-19 edition of the competition, with best figures of 4-29 against North West in February.

Leus du Plooy will be a familiar face to the seamer in the Derbyshire dressing room, after the pair featured for a Cricket South Africa Invitation XI against Bangladesh in 2017, in which Cohen claimed 4-23.

While the majority of his cricket has been played in the red-ball format, Cohen does have experience in the shorter forms of the game.

He has featured in four List A matches, in which he has claimed three wickets, while his four Twenty20 wickets have come in as many matches, at an average of 24.50.

Cohen, who qualifies as a local player through EU Citizenship, now arrives at Derbyshire ready to test himself in English conditions, bringing youth and raw left-arm pace to the Derbyshire pace attack.
